Background
Established in 1964, the Animal Welfare League (AWL) operate the state’s largest animal shelter at Wingfield, as well as a Shelter at Edinburgh North, caring for approximately 10,000 cats and dogs each year. Built in 1975, the existing shelter and vet clinic were now sub-standard and not fit-for-purpose, so they approached Kennett about the redevelopment opportunity, based on our good relationship and previous projects. This is the third consecutive project to be undertaken by Kennett as part of the overall AWL redevelopment masterplan.
Project Detail/s
The transition from a shelter into an Animal Care Centre is a significant milestone in the history of the AWL and for the future of animal care in SA. Project details include:
– Modern state-of-the-art veterinary facilities and improved adoption opportunities;
– Improved greenspaces for exercise, training and rehabilitiation;
– Fear-free designs and colour palletes to reduce stress for animals in care;
– Standards that are compliant with global guidelines set by The Association
of Shelter Veterinarians (ASV) and SA Dog and Cat Management Act;
– Australia’s first Animal Care Centre that has full fire protection with an
advanced sprinkler system;
– Sustainable features such as solar power and double glazing;
– Improved safety for staff, volunteers and customers, as well as increased
parking for the community.
Construction Details
– Structural steel frame with Bondek upper slab
– Various façade systems consisting of brick veneer, CFC / aluminium and steel cladding metal roof
– Extensive framles glazed areas
– Vetenary facilities including imaging requiring x-ray sheilding systems
– Vast sound proofing and attenuation
Challenges
– Site contaimination and in-ground obstructions
– Extensive staging to accommodate client operations
– Budget constraints
– Extensive value management exercise
– Groundwater
– Maintaining access and services to AWL occupied areas during construction
